I found this small tree yesterday at Foothills Park that was scraped by deer and the sap had attracted Mourning Cloaks, Question Marks, a Red Admiral, and several flies.

A Locust Treehopper (Thelia bimaculata) on a Black Locust tree in my yard. (That’s a thorn in the background.)
ISO 800
1/250
f/16
300 mm
Canon EOS-20D
Sigma 150 2.8 EX Macro + Sigma 2X TC
Sigma EM-140 DG Macro Flash

Parasitic wasp eggs on a Catalpa worm. This catalpa tree was full of them and there were about 20 hanging like this with eggs on them.

This Black Racer (I think) has taken up residence in an old wren house. It seems to like having its meals delivered.
This should put a smile on the faces of a few Bluebirders, seeing as how they don’t like wrens very much.
I shot these over a few days. The snake has good vision and is extremely wary.
